In the past 7 days, NFT transaction volume decreased by 35.15% month-on-month to US$112.7 million, and the number of buyers and sellers increased by more than 500% month-on-month.

PANews reported on February 16 that according to Crypto.news, according to CryptoSlam data, NFT transaction volume has dropped to US$112.7 million in the past 7 days. This is a decrease of 35.15% compared with the previous week. However, market participation has increased significantly, indicating that despite the lower overall value, the interest of new traders is increasing. NFT buyers surged 624.41% to 203,994; the number of NFT sellers increased 519.61% to 158,805; the number of NFT transactions fell slightly by 1.41% to 1,443,007.

Ethereum network transactions fell 41.25% to $56 million, and the number of buyers rose 81.43% to 30,598. Mythos Chain network ranked second with a transaction volume of $13.9 million, up 4.66%. Solana network, despite a 32.56% drop, still maintained its third position with $11 million. Polygon (formerly MATIC) network performed strongly and ranked fourth with a transaction volume of $8.1 million, up 10.76%. The Bitcoin network fell to fifth place with a transaction volume of $6.7 million, down 71.42%.

The best-selling NFTs this week are as follows:

  • Uncategorized Ordinals #8912771: $7,749,449 (80.1296 BTC)
  • CryptoPunks #2550: $331,955 (125 ETH)
  • CryptoPunks #793: $146,683 (53.5 ETH)
  • CryptoPunks #9634: $128,988 (47.5 ETH)
  • CryptoPunks #9701: $122,883 (45 ETH)
